Problems solved by technology

Hence, the PET bottle is required to possess a high hermetic sealing characteristic, and a large force of closure is needed for a cap fitted to the vessel's opening However, since ease in drinking is prioritized in a PET bottle, the outer diameter of the opening of the vessel and hence the outer diameter of the cap are necessarily smaller, as a result of which a larger force is needed for unsealing the cap.
Hence, a problem is raised that, for persons of weaker physical power, such as children, women, aged persons, those suffering from diseases, or physically handicapped persons, a PET bottle cannot be unsealed with ease, or the PET bottle, once unsealed and closed, cannot be opened or closed with ease.
In a screw cap, formed of plastics, inter alia, the screw cap's tubular base part is liable to be deformed, with the result that the force of fiction between the screw cap and the vessel's opening is appreciably increased to increase the force required in opening / closure.

Abstract

A screw cap opening / closure assistance mechanism (10) assists in opening and closure of a screw cap (20) in a screw cap mechanism. The screw cap opening / closure assistance mechanism includes a coupling part (13) provided on the screw cap (20) and an opening / closure assistance part (14) connected to the coupling part (13). One end of the coupling part is adapted to be rotated in unison with the screw cap (20). This opening / closure assistance part is positioned in proximity to an outer surface of the screw cap (20) when the screw cap opening / closure assistance mechanism has not been used or when it is not in use. For opening / closure, the screw cap opening / closure assistance part is moved away from the screw cap (20) so as to form a large diameter moving part rotatable in unison with the screw cap (20), An arrangement is so made that the force of rotation needed for the opening / closure operation for the screw cap (20) may be smaller.

TECHNICAL FIELD[0001]This invention relates to a screw cap opening / closure assistance mechanism for assisting the opening / closure of a screw cap in a vessel provided with a screw cap mechanism.BACKGROUND ART[0002]A vessel provided with a screw cap mechanism including a so-called screw cap is used in variable formulations and is in widespread use because it has a high hermetic sealing characteristic and also because it allows for reiterative opening / closure operations. Such screw cap mechanism includes a mating engagement part provided in the form of a helix on an outer peripheral surface of an opening of a vessel. The screw cap mechanism also includes a tubular base part whose inner peripheral surface carries an engagement part that engages with the mating engagement part, and a closure part that stops up one end of the tubular base part and that openably closes the opening.
